So… for this next painting I’m taking a break from my Arcadia series and continuing with my “underwater” theme I guess. I want to continue to work on portraits and to improve my skills with painting people plus it seems to fit with my mood and I was inspired by these translucent fish. I knew I wanted to start with a black background and I figured using these glowing fish would give me a real nice contrast.






And here is the work in progress. My goal is to finish this piece by next week and begin a new sketch… hopefully
I guess a nice way to try start this bog would be to introduce my most current series “Arcadia”. This is a series I’ve been working on for the past few years. I started it around maybe my second or third year of college and watched it progress over the years and become more concrete. Arcadia is my version of a future utopia…or dystopia depending on how you look at it and honesty I go back and forth on it depending on the day. But here are a few of the pieces and earlier works in the series.

















These are a combination of painting, drawings, etchings and screen prints. And few of the most recent additions from this year…
